*Available to view & reserve now* Nestled on the edge of the sought after village of Warton, Plot 1, The Farmhouse forms part of a select development of just nine individual homes in a courtyard setting with surrounding countryside views with completion due in March 2024.

Each home has been built to a high specification throughout and enjoys a semi rural location.

Internally you will find spacious and light filled homes benefitting from high ceilings, multi functional spaces, a 10 year warranty, quality high specification kitchens and work surfaces. All bathrooms are furnished with premium brand contemporary sanitary ware and homes are finished with landscaped gardens and private driveways.

Location - Located in the delightful village of Warton which has many walks through surrounding open countryside, a thriving village with public house, village school and catchment of the well sought after Polesworth School. Warton is situated in close proximity to Atherstone and Tamworth within easy reach of the A444 trunk road with direct links onto the M42 motorway and the A5 and is therefore ideal for commuters.

Description - A brand new detached family home offering open plan living accommodation, arranged over three floors. The home features a generous open plan living, dining kitchen/breakfast room. The vaulted ceiling allows light to flood in throughout the day. Included are a range of quality fitted kitchen units and a matching utility room. Bi-folding doors open out onto the rear garden. Off the entrance hall and rear entrance is a cloakroom WC, separate sitting room and study.

On the first floor you will find a large open galleried landing leading to two excellent sized bedrooms. The main bedroom has an en-suite, dressing room . Also located on the first floor, is a family bathroom. The second floor houses two further bedrooms and a shower room.

Externally, the Farmhouse has a large attached garage and driveway. The property enjoys panoramic views.
